Utf16count swift 2 download

I am pulling json from a website in the form of swift. Strings in swift 2 swift provides a performant, unicodecompliant string implementation as part of its standard library. How to search for a character in a string with swift 2. You can look up online what the elements of a unicode character are. Nsutf8stringencoding let y x as string im trying to get this json data into a dictionary in swift and struggling. Swift is free and open source, and its available to a wide audience of developers, educators, and students under the apache 2. I first wrote this guide for swift 2 and have since needed to update it for swift 3, 4 and now swift 5. I have two strings and want to check if they are equal if its the same string. Swift strings can be treated as an array of individual characters. Keychain sharing is an easy and secure way to share information between apps on the same device. More information about this is available in the swift usage tracking policy. Swift collects worldwide usage information in order to justify funding and improve reliability and usability. It has also changed over time as the swift language and the standard library have developed.

Added information about passing a key path instead of a closure to the keypath expression section added the methods with special names section with information about syntactic sugar the lets instances of classes, structures, and enumerations be used with function call syntax. A simple, portable and lightweight generic library for handling utf8 encoded strings. When promoting the use of the swift programming language follow these guidelines. Swift code bic cisgcat1 xxx citco bank csv processing. Encoding and decoding in swift 4 mohammad azam medium. We are very pleased to announce the release of swift 2. We convert the value 97 to a unicodescalar instance with an init method. How to detect a url in a string using nsdatadetector free swift. This is even more useful when you think about sharing information between an app and its extensions.

Premigration preparation to get the most effective migration, make sure that the project that you intend to migrate builds successfully, and all its tests pass, when using xcode 7. But avoid asking for help, clarification, or responding to other answers. Either way, just drill into the parameters of the cocoa methods and. If you do, you can either use code completion in xcode and it will show you what type the parameters are or refer to the documentation for the method in question drilling into the closure type of cmaccelerometerhandler. I managed to reproduce the problem with this small class for which an instance can be encoded with a key but does not seem to be decoded with the same key.

May 22, 2017 ww i know i know i know you must be like swift 4 wtf. This is the first official release of swift since it was opensourced on december 3, 2015. Notice above on lines 6, 12, 18 and 21 how swift inferred the types based on the return values. In swift 2, the string type no longer conforms to the collectiontype protocol, where string was previously a collection of character values, similar to an array. The swift string is one character long, as expected. Were providing binaries for os x and linux that can compile code for ios, os x, watchos, tvos, and linux. Oct 10, 2016 i wrote a swift string cheat sheet last year to help me remember how to use one of the more complex apis in the swift standard library. Twinpush sdk is 100% compatible with swift projects. Aug 22, 2016 test for string length swift 3 3426 views 2 replies.

The source code of swift and swiften is also available as a download along with the gpg signature or the source code can be obtained from the swift git repository. Swift for windows is an open source project that provides an easytouse development environment for swift programming for windows applications. Document revision history the swift programming language. Contribute to appleswift development by creating an account on github.

Write a basic program in swift with your favorite editor. Downloads condor updates updates for condor software and new planes for display will be in this section as they are released. Download hangar update 14 8 may 2020 updates your hangar to. Jun 19, 2015 swift 2 optionsettype swift 2 ios 9 broke my calendardate code. March 11, 2015 swift scala ios functional programming. To download and compile the source code for the latest release, swift0. How to check if 2 strings are equal in swift iswift cookbook. Swift is a generalpurpose programming language built using a modern approach to safety, performance, and software design patterns. Jul 23, 2015 strings in swift 2 swift provides a performant, unicodecompliant string implementation as part of its standard library. To use twinpush sdk in a swift project, you can use any of the methods described above to install the sdk. For completeness, the typedefined and the inferred versions are shown below. In this chapter you will download, install, and set up the apple developer. The tensorflow docker images are already configured to run tensorflow.

This article is an excerpt from the strings chapter in advanced swift. Our service is for free and does not require any software or registration. Mar 21, 2016 we are very pleased to announce the release of swift 2. Is it possible to install swift playgrounds in ios simulator.

Xcode combined with the swift programming language makes developing apps easy and fun. A bic code can be seen by many different names, like swift code most common, swift id, swiftbic, swift address, bei that comes from business entity identifier, or even iso 9362, which is the standard format that has been approved by the iso organization. Nsstring is called utf16count when it is accessed on a swift string value. Download the swift logo to use in course materials and technical publications related to teaching, training, or describing the swift programming language.

So, to return the length of a string you can use unt to count the number of items in the characters array. Its really great that the default speech way is modified according to our preferences, and in order to achieve a perfect result in a real app, its necessary to play with the above values or give users the option to change them. Swift downloads mp3s, games, software and lots of cool stuff from major file sharing network all the while running your pc running like new. Since its first public release at wwdc14 many developers have been pointing out some obvious similarities between swift apples new programming language for the development of mac os x and ios applications and scala, the increasingly popular functional. String swift standard library apple developer documentation. You can download the latest version of the swift programming language from the ibooks store. Calculate utf16 count when accessing on a swift string value. Dont worry swift 4 is not out yet but you can still play around with swift 4 features using the swift development snapshot. Migrating from swift 2 to swift 3, part 1 automatic migration from xcode as we approach the release of xcode 8 and swift 3, we face the inevitable task of upgrading our old swift 2. Recipe string literals let s1 hello world let s2 hello guys check they are the same if s1s2 prints1 is the same as s2 else prints1 is not the same as s2. Nsutf8stringencoding let y x as string im trying to get this json. Initially, unicode was defined as a 2byte fixedwidth format, now. With swift 2, apple has changed global functions to protocol.

Base64url encoding is identical to base64 encoding except it uses nonreserved url characters e. Sep 01, 2010 swift publishers description swift downloads mp3s, games, software and lots of cool stuff from major file sharing network all the while running your pc running like new. Swift is licensed under the apache license, version 2. I am having problem with encodingdecoding with keyedarchiver in swift 3. Using the lowercasestring property allows you to make the search caseinsensitive. The videos are always converted in the highest available quality. Building a text to speech app using avspeechsynthesizer. This example converts an int that represents an ascii char to an actual character.

Run the app once again now, and listen to the new way the text is spoken. We can also check if a string is empty by using a property that all strings have called isempty. Press question mark to learn the rest of the keyboard shortcuts. The nsstring says it has a length of seven this matches with the length of the swift strings utf16 view, since nsstrings are backed by utf16. The source code for swift is available to developers who have an interest in contributing new features. A docker container runs in a virtual environment and is the easiest way to set up gpu support. Here is the full code and the stack trace when it fails in decoding. Introduction rawoptionsettype optionsettype some other examples summary resources introductiontable of contents if you have an app that does anything with dates, you most likely have code somepl. Notably, the release includes contributions from 212 nonapple contributors changes that span from simple bug fixes to enhancements and alterations to the core language and swift standard library.

Please note that we can only convert videos up to a length of 1 hour the limitation is necessary, so the conversion of any video will not take more than a couple of minutes. String or nsstring, which one ought to be allen medium. A string is a series of characters, such as swift, that forms a collection. Ask different is a question and answer site for power users of apple hardware and software. Swift is an innovative new programming language for cocoa and cocoa touch created by apple. If we want to create an empty string, we can either use two consecutive doublequotes, or we can use swifts initializer syntax. Added information about passing a key path instead of a closure to the keypath expression section added the methods with special names section with information about syntactic sugar the lets instances of classes, structures, and enumerations be used with function call syntax updated the subscript options section, now that. Swift 3 string and character variables these are formatted so you can copy the code straight into your swift playground files. Swift2java is the library to emulate some functions and syntax in swift for java.

1571 795 876 16 740 517 1322 38 46 790 477 1634 309 665 1230 1019 1607 1305 1477 583 317 361 457 1296 1205 1266 221 1022 468 3 1447 265